At Vandy, a Reagan Bust: As we reported Monday, there is now at Vandenberg AFB, Calif., the Ronald W. Reagan Missile Defense Site, comprising four silos, two of which house interceptor missiles as part of the nation’s ballistic missile defense umbrella and two that will serve primarily as test facilities. During a ceremony, Air Force officials also unveiled a bust of the former President, who championed efforts to introduce missile defense.
